What we build on
Sacred Streams is not a proposal for a new idea. It scales a model already tested, on the ground, through our former voyages and territorial work. What we learned there shaped this strategy.
The discipline. Pair the film with a structured social and capital campaign. The film is never the end. It is the trigger. One non negotiable rule holds it together: every screening must produce a concrete, fully funded climate action before the room disperses, named and resourced on the spot.
The choreography of healing. A bold, transparent, participatory experience turns a single gathering into a collective story that many people carry forward. We do not eliminate the risk of acting in the open. We choreograph it. The transparency becomes the campaign.
The convening circuit
Earth guardians and storytellers host. The series opens the conversation. The circuit runs in four formats.
Screening gatherings. In person, where wealth holders and earth guardians share the same space. Each gathering screens the work, films new material, and deepens the alliance.
Virtual gatherings. Exclusive and invite only. They hold the community between the in person moments. Access is earned, not open.
Conference gatherings. The anchor moments, and they are global. Impact Days in Sao Paulo and Vienna. Katapult with TWIST in May 2027. The TransCap Systemic Investing Summit in Canada in June 2027.
Learning journeys and immersions. Into the places where the solutions live: regenerative farms in Europe, communities such as the favelas, and communities in the Amazon. Where a wealth holder becomes a participant.
